Forgive the pun but the latest addition to the 2015-16 Short Course Programme is proving popular with students. Covering design, techniques and plant care, students accomplish an arrangement to take home each week. These have varied from bouquets to themed designs,each one teaching new skills for students to build on at home and work towards achieveing their own goals.

The Art of Floristry looks likely to return in the spring term for a second course with tutor Yolanda Campbell and will compliment a programme packed with some great courses and workshops, including garden design for those keen to give some thought to their garden in time for the summer.

Continuing on a garden theme, spring 2016 will see the return of the Aspects of Gardens, a series of illustrated talks during March. These are always popular and delivered by renowned speakers and experts in their field, covering topics that explore garden history and design.
